The Argus have finally picked up on it.

Albion are set to retain James Wilson for the rest of the season - despite Manchester United losing Wayne Rooney.
United chief Louis van Gaal has no plans to recall striker Wilson from his spell at the Amex, with Rooney ruled out for six weeks by knee ligament damage.
Van Gaal said: "At this point I can call James Wilson back, but I have possibilities with Will Keane and Anthony Martial."
Wilson, ill over Christmas and ruled out of Albion's last two matches by a minor groin problem, is expected to be available for Saturday's game at Cardiff.
He has scored three goals in 11 appearances so far for the Seagulls.
